Heroin smuggling
case
SC directs ANF to arrest actual culprits
Islamabad—The Supreme Court on Friday directed
DG Anti-Narcotics Force (ANF) to initiate an
inquiry into heroin smuggling case and arrest
the genuine accused (big fish) of the case. A
three-member bench of the apex court headed by
Chief Justice Iftikhar Muhammad Chaudhry and
comprising Justice Ghulam Rabbani and Justice
Jawwad S Khwaja ordered this while hearing a
bail appeal of accused Mohammad Anis in a heroin
smuggling case. The accused Mohammad Anis was

PML-Q,
Like-minded group struggle to reunite
Zahid Gishkori
Islamabad—The top Pakistan Muslim League-Q
leaders, who are now acting on the policy of
“Let us see which way the wind blows” before
joining any other political party, believe that
if both the group of PML-Q (Chaudhrys of Gujrat
and Splinters under Hamid Nasir Chattha) are not
reunited then the party is bound to disperse.
The well known League figures, who enjoyed
ministerial slots as well as parliamentarians in
the previous government, are now trying their
level best to reunite both groups—the Chaudhrys
of Gujrat and splinters under Chattha. Soon

Drive to ensure
quality food Islamabad—Deputy Commissioner
Islamabad Amer Ali Ahmed has ordered Assistant
Director Food Islamabad Muhammad Afzal to carry
out the sampling of food items on daily basis in
order to ensure the quality of food items.
Deputy Commissioner Islamabad issued these
orders during a meeting of price control
committee held here on Friday and attended by
the magistrates and members of the committee. He
also reviewed the progress of on-going
anti-profiteering drive and directed the
